He healed many leopards and even preached September 22 Spiritual AttacksIn recent years I have heard it said how the body of Christ has been the subject of such ferocious spiritual attack not just on a personal level but collectively as a whole. There seems to be an all out push by the powers of darkness to either bind Christians in constant fear or to neutralize and sidetrack his or her Christian life. Not a new concept by any means we will all have adversary in our lives the moment we trust in Christ as our own personal savior as did our for-fathers before us. That said, in the last 30 or so years there seems to be a constant onslaught to us on a physical, mental and spiritual level. One must beg to ask the question why? This writer's personal belief is Jesus Christ is very near and ready to return, but for the moment how do we as the body of Christ here on earth deal with these spiritual attacks on a day to day basis? Many good books are out there in print about the Armour of God written about in Ephesians Ch. 6 v10-18 which I like to call the power of God in the life of the Christian, but what I want to tell you about today is the authority that the Lord gives us. The word "Dunamis" is used to describe the power of the Holy Spirit which operates in the life of the believer, the word "Exousia" is used to describe authority. Exousia or authority means delegated power, there are 3 words that summarise Christ's acquisition of authority for himself and us. Crucified Resurrected Ascended You see in the beginning God gave man the authority to govern the earth and have control over everything in it Genesis Ch. 1 v28. After the fall of man, Adam forfeited that right and Satan gained control over all mankind and the world systems (literally, governments, commerce, banking, etc). We read in Matthew Ch. 4 v8-9 that when Jesus was tempted by Satan, he showed our Lord all the kingdoms of the world and said he would give it to him if he bowed down and worshipped him. Jesus never challenged Satan about his rights to these kingdoms of the world because Jesus knew Satan had the legal right to them. 1 John Ch. 3 v8 CRUCIFIED......When Christ hung on the cross with our sins on him, he was not only bearing our sins and its consequence of death, but we were actually hanging their with him. Romans Ch. 6 v6 RESURRECTED.....The defeat of Satan was sealed with the resurrection of Jesus, Satan forever lost his authority over the humanity of Jesus and now every one of us who claim union with him. Colossians Ch. 2 v15 and Colossians Ch. 2 v 9-10 ASCENDED......The culmination of God's whole redemptive plan was to place Christ on the throne at his right hand, forever putting Christ's enemies (and ours) under his feet. Ephesians Ch. 1 v22 Because of my total identification with Christ in the mind of God, whatever is true of Christ is true of me. Our Lord Jesus is now seated on his throne in heaven at the right hand side of God. The center of the most infinite and greatest power of authority in the universe, and we are seated with him. I might be in the state of California (and you my dear reader, whatever part of the world your from) but we are seated with Christ in heaven. I don't have to wait until I die before this is true of me. Ephesians Ch. 2 v 6 What Christ won for us at Calvary enables you and I to have authority and victory over. The World. The Flesh. The Devil Go out there my Christian brothers and sisters and walk in victory the way Christ intended you to live, don't for one more moment live defeated lives. Satan or his fallen angels have NO LEGAL CLAIM to you or me, but only what we allow him, (physically, mentally or spiritually) or to any part of our lives any more, this is your right as a child of God. Claim it and believe it for our Lord Jesus Christ paid a tremendous price to set you and I free in this life and in the next. August 09 PAID IN FULL!!A few years ago I bought the much acclaimed DVD 'The Passion of The Christ' directed by Mel Gibson. When the film first hit the cinema's I wanted to go see it but decided to hold off until it became available on DVD. I am so glad I did because watching this graphically violent film in public I probably would have walked out of the picture house. The film basically deals with the last 12hrs of our Lord's life here on earth ending with his death on the cross. What is most shocking about this film is the graphic scourging, torture and beating our Lord endured, nothing prepared me for it, as I watched in shocked stunned tear-full silence. I am a visual person which means the film in itself really brought home to me the agony Christ suffered, and what he went through for each and every one of us. I have read the biblical account many times, seen other films about our Lord's life, death and resurrection but this one really hit home like nothing I had ever experienced before. The passages in Isaiah Ch.53 V.1-12 describe this event so clearly, look closely at verses 3-6 (NIV Version). 3. He was despised and rejected by others, a man of suffering, and familiar with pain. 4. Surely he took up our pain and bore our suffering, yet we considered him punished by God, stricken by him, and afflicted. 5. But he was pierced for our transgressions, he was crushed for our iniquities; the punishment that brought us peace was on him, and by his wounds we are healed. 6. We all, like sheep, have gone astray, each of us has turned to our own way; and the LORD has laid on him the iniquity of us all. While I watched the film another verse was brought to my mind. Isaiah 52 V. 14 GNB (Good News Bible). 14. Many people were shocked when they saw him. He was so disfigured that he hardly looked human. The above bible verses pretty much sums up what I was looking at with Mel Gibson's film, if you have the opportunity to buy or rent it, do so, but watch it in private because this film is not sugar coated in any way shape or form. Our Lord paid a heavy price to set you and I free. Not a quick humane death, but one of brutal torture, extreme pain, suffering and sacrifice. The sacrificial lamb of God has paid for each and every one of us in full! John 3:16 Maranatha!
